Knowledge as the basis of innovation
The most recent way we've done that is through the development of Centra. We won't devote too much space to telling you about it, not least because we've written about it quite extensively here. But essentially, Centra represents an end-to-end, comprehensive platform that allows broadcasters to manage the full extent of their media chain (covering a range of video standards) from a singular, centralized, and remote location, making use of a logical workflow process and intuitive GUI to allow even non-technicians deep insight into the operation of their network. We developed it precisely because we understood what clients needed; we'd listened - really listened time and time again to their initial requests, and perhaps more importantly, to the obstacles, complexities, and challenges that they encountered in trying to string together disparate technologies to solve their problems. Centra was our solution.
Providing the service of stress elimination
While our efforts are poured into creating products and solutions, our expertise goes into services too. Anything that can be bought from the extensive Sencore catalogue - covering contribution, distribution, monitoring and much more, across events of all types and sizes - can also be rented from and implemented by Sencore on behalf of clients.
One of the central benefits of offering our expertise in the form of a service is that it provides huge scalability; we can offer end-to-end solutions to small customers undertaking duration-limited projects, whilst just as easily accommodating the needs of Tier One Broadcasters looking to push out a suite of channels to entirely new geographic markets. Because we offer rental from one to twelve months, and financing from six to twelve months, we provide an opportunity for everybody to gain access to top-of-the-line equipment and access to the knowledge needed to use it, with the overall benefit of service certainty, reliability, and a reduction in upfront capital expenditure. Whether software or hardware-based, remote, or on-site, in essence what we do is take the stress out of video delivery - from the initial paperwork and work order, right through to the close of the project.
